A marine photosynthetic protist possesses stiff cellulose plates and two flagella, one longitudinal and one transverse. What may result if red-coloured members multiply rapidly?
Explanation
These features identify a dinoflagellate. Red dinoflagellates such as Gonyaulax may multiply so rapidly that the sea appears red. Toxins released by such large populations may kill marine animals, including fishes.
